The Former Minister Of Aviation Femi Fani-Kayode has descended on President Muhammadu Buhari over the United Kingdom’s travel warning issued its citizens on 21 states in Nigeria.

Scooper reports how the UK Foreign and Commonwealth Office on Tuesday warned its citizens against travelling to some Nigerian states.

A statement on the UK government website cautioned its nationals that trips to Borno, Yobe, Adamawa, Gombe, Delta, Bayelsa, Rivers, Akwa Ibom, Cross River States and 20km of the border with Niger in Zamfara State pose a grave danger on their lives.

The FCO advised against all but essential travel to Bauchi, Zamfara, Kano, Kaduna, Jigawa, Katsina, Kogi and within 20km of the border with Niger in Sokoto and Kebbi States, non-riverine areas of Delta, Bayelsa, Rivers and Abia States.

Reacting, Fani-Kayode, called out President Muhammadu Buhari and his supporters for the recent development.

On his Twitter page, the former minister, who is a critic of the Buhari administration wrote: “Insecurity: UK imposes a travel ban on 20 (21) states in Nigeria.

“Finally this is what it has come to. Buhari and his supporters should clap for themselves!”
